数据库课程设计实践指南
需积分: 0 6 浏览量
更新于2024-09-18
收藏 49KB DOC 举报
"数据库课程设计指导书旨在帮助学生巩固数据库理论知识,提升实践技能,包括数据库设计、程序编写和团队协作。学生需选择实际问题,设计合适的数据库表,完成相关算法与程序,同时进行系统设计和文档编写。课程设计过程中强调独立思考、团队合作和软件设计能力的培养。学生需提交课程设计说明书,包括系统功能、主要算法、图表设计、数据库表详情以及设计总结。验收阶段有明确的时间安排和交付物要求。"
这篇指导书的核心知识点包括:
1. **课程设计目的**:
- 巩固理论知识:确保学生对数据库理论的理解得以深化。
- 提升应用能力:通过实际项目,测试学生对数据库技术的综合运用。
- 培养自学能力:训练学生查找资料,独立解决问题。
- 强化编程技巧:通过设计和调试程序,提升编程技能。
- 锻炼软件设计:让学生初步掌握软件设计流程和良好的编程风格。
2. **设计要求**:
- 针对实际问题:选择合适的问题,设计相应的数据库解决方案。
- 系统设计:包括概要设计和详细设计,需要清晰的逻辑结构。
- 图形设计:如数据流程图、E-R图、数据库表和程序流程图等,以可视化方式展示设计思路。
- 功能实现:编写程序实现预设功能。
- 文档编写:规范化的课程设计说明书,详述设计过程和结果。
3. **应交文档资料**:
- 题目、功能说明:清晰阐述系统总功能和各子模块职责。
- 算法简述:简要描述主要算法的工作原理。
- 图形表示:提供相关图表,辅助理解设计。
- 数据库表结构:详细列出使用的数据库表结构。
- 总结报告:包含遇到的问题、创新点、不足之处及心得体会。
4. **进度安排**:
- 设计周期:14周至15周,具体时间为5月14日至5月25日。
- 需求分析报告:每个组在课程开始时提交。
- 设计说明书:验收时提交,要求小组成员各自负责一部分,然后整合。
- 上机时间:每日上机两人,分为上午和下午时段。
- 验收:15周周五进行,需携带课程设计说明书,未准备好者无法参加。
5. **团队协作**:
- 团队规模:4-5人一组,共同完成一个题目。
- 明确分工:每个成员需对负责的模块进行设计和报告。
- 共享设计:通用模块由全组共同设计。
这份指导书不仅提供了课程设计的具体步骤和要求,也强调了团队合作和个人技能的培养,是学生进行数据库课程设计的重要参考。
2011-11-02 上传
2009-01-01 上传
2022-06-11 上传
2023-05-30 上传
2023-12-15 上传
2023-08-26 上传
2024-06-22 上传
2024-11-08 上传
2024-10-27 上传
hangskyhyd
- 粉丝: 0
- 资源: 1
最新资源
- PureMVC AS3在Flash中的实践与演示:HelloFlash案例分析
- 掌握Makefile多目标编译与清理操作
- STM32-407芯片定时器控制与系统时钟管理
- 用Appwrite和React开发待办事项应用教程
- 利用深度强化学习开发股票交易代理策略
- 7小时快速入门HTML/CSS及JavaScript基础教程
- CentOS 7上通过Yum安装Percona Server 8.0.21教程
- C语言编程:锻炼计划设计与实现
- Python框架基准线创建与性能测试工具
- 6小时掌握JavaScript基础:深入解析与实例教程
- 专业技能工厂,培养数据科学家的摇篮
- 如何使用pg-dump创建PostgreSQL数据库备份
- 基于信任的移动人群感知招聘机制研究
- 掌握Hadoop:Linux下分布式数据平台的应用教程
- Vue购物中心开发与部署全流程指南
- 在Ubuntu环境下使用NDK-14编译libpng-1.6.40-android静态及动态库